Tin roof installation services involve the professional setup of metal roofing made from tin or tin-coated materials. This process includes measuring and preparing the roof area, selecting appropriate panels or sheets, and securely attaching the metal to ensure durability and weather resistance. Skilled contractors handle all aspects of the installation, ensuring the roof is properly sealed and anchored to withstand various environmental conditions. Proper installation is essential to maximize the lifespan of the roof and to prevent issues such as leaks or structural damage over time.

This service helps address common roofing problems like leaks, rust, and deterioration caused by exposure to moisture, wind, and other elements. A properly installed tin roof can serve as a reliable barrier against water intrusion, reducing the risk of interior water damage and mold growth. Additionally, a new tin roof can improve energy efficiency by reflecting sunlight, which can help lower cooling costs during warmer months. For homeowners experiencing frequent roof repairs or noticing signs of aging, professional installation offers a long-term solution to protect the property and enhance its value.

The overview below groups typical Tin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or tin roof repairs, such as patching leaks or replacing small sections,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, though costs can vary based on the extent of work needed.

Moderate Projects - larger repairs or partial roof replacements often range from $1,000 to $3,000. These projects are common for homeowners needing significant repairs or upgrades to their existing tin roofs.

Full Roof Replacement - replacing an entire tin roof generally costs between $4,000 and $8,000, depending on the size and complexity of the project. Most full replacements fall into this range, with larger or more complex jobs reaching higher amounts.

Complex or Custom Installations - highly customized or extensive roofing projects can exceed $10,000, especially for large commercial buildings or intricate designs. These are less common and typically represent the upper end of the cost spectrum for tin roof services.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ating potential contractors for tin roof install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about the types of roofs they have worked on and seek information about the size and complexity of previous installations. An experienced service provider will have a track record of handling projects comparable to the homeowner’s, which can help ensure that the work is completed efficiently and meets the homeowner’s expectations.

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th project. Homeowners should look for service providers who provide detailed estimates and scope of work agreements that outline materials, processes, and responsibilities.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project, ensuring everyone is aligned on the work to be done.

Reputable references and effective communication are also key factors when choosing a local contractor. Homeowners can ask for references from past clients to gain insight into the quality of work and professionalism. Additionally, service providers who communicate openly and promptly can make the process more transparent and less stressful.
